  • Truck Accidents: Truck accidents notoriously cause a lot of damage. Trucks are bigger and heavier than all other vehicles on the road. Unfortunately, truck drivers are under enormous pressure to meet all their deadlines, and this leads to various types of reckless or dangerous behaviors. For example, truckers often drive while fatigued, and will sometimes take certain illegal substances to help them stay awake. This only increases the chances of an accident occurring. Additionally, trucks are difficult to maneuver, and the slightest miscalculation can cause a very serious accident.

Statute of Limitations

The statute of limitations is the amount of time a person has to file a personal injury claim. The statute of limitations for personal injury claims in Washington D.C. is, typically, three years. This means that accident victims in D.C. will have to sue the liable party within three years of the date their accident happened. If you were injured on public transportation, such as a bus or train accident, and the vehicle was owned by the state, you will most likely have even less time to file a Notice of Claim. In fact, you are required to do so within six months of the date the accident occurred. Waiting past the statute of limitations will result in you permanently losing your right to sue.
